From 8bededa859041ee6384a6dff22b93c67dbeeedc8 Mon Sep 17 00:00:00 2001 From: Murtuza Zabuawala Date: Mon, 18 Sep 2017 12:37:59 +0100 Subject: [PATCH] Fix disable trigger menu option. Fixes #2707 --- .../tables/triggers/static/js/trigger.js | 24 +++++++++---------- 1 file changed, 12 insertions(+), 12 deletions(-) diff --git a/web/pgadmin/browser/server_groups/servers/databases/schemas/tables/triggers/static/js/trigger.js b/web/pgadmin/browser/server_groups/servers/databases/schemas/tables/triggers/static/js/trigger.js index 4fa8e5a43..843ff11a2 100644 --- a/web/pgadmin/browser/server_groups/servers/databases/schemas/tables/triggers/static/js/trigger.js +++ b/web/pgadmin/browser/server_groups/servers/databases/schemas/tables/triggers/static/js/trigger.js @@ -100,11 +100,11 @@ define('pgadmin.node.trigger', [ callbacks: { /* Enable trigger */ enable_trigger: function(args) { - var input = args || {}; - obj = this, - t = pgBrowser.tree, - i = input.item || t.selected(), - d = i && i.length == 1 ? t.itemData(i) : undefined; + var input = args || {}, + obj = this, + t = pgBrowser.tree, + i = input.item || t.selected(), + d = i && i.length == 1 ? t.itemData(i) : undefined; if (!d) return false; @@ -122,7 +122,7 @@ define('pgadmin.node.trigger', [ data.icon = 'icon-trigger'; t.addIcon(i, {icon: data.icon}); t.unload(i); - t.setInode(i); + t.setInode(false); t.deselect(i); // Fetch updated data from server setTimeout(function() { @@ -143,11 +143,11 @@ define('pgadmin.node.trigger', [ }, /* Disable trigger */ disable_trigger: function(args) { - var input = args || {}; - obj = this, - t = pgBrowser.tree, - i = input.item || t.selected(), - d = i && i.length == 1 ? t.itemData(i) : undefined; + var input = args || {}, + obj = this, + t = pgBrowser.tree, + i = input.item || t.selected(), + d = i && i.length == 1 ? t.itemData(i) : undefined; if (!d) return false; @@ -165,7 +165,7 @@ define('pgadmin.node.trigger', [ data.icon = 'icon-trigger-bad'; t.addIcon(i, {icon: data.icon}); t.unload(i); - t.setInode(i); + t.setInode(false); t.deselect(i); // Fetch updated data from server setTimeout(function() {